Mary Elizabeth 'Lizzie' Barry was born in 1877 in Milton, Chittenden, Vermont, USA, the child of Toussaint Louis Barry And Julia Howley. In 1880, Mary Elizabeth 'Lizzie' Barry resided in Milton, Chittenden, Vermont, USA. In 1900, Mary Elizabeth 'Lizzie' Barry resided in St Albans, Franklin, Vermont, USA. Mary Elizabeth 'Lizzie' Barry married Samuel Arthur Stockwell, and had children including Beulah Vivian Stockwell, Harold Samuel Stockwell, William A Stockwell. Mary Elizabeth 'Lizzie' Barry passed away in 1921 in Montréal, Montréal (Urban Agglomeration), Quebec, Canada.
